Abnormal: There are specific curable items to be checked. Coarctation, renal stenosis, renal disease, adrenal diseases. Get a full evaluation and better control.

Uncontrolled BP: Sometimes controlling BP is not easy. Essential HTN account for 85-90% of cases. Secondary causes account for the rest. Endocrine diseases, heart problems, kidney diseases, etc. There are many drugs and combinations of drugs possibilities. Not all work in every patient. Also obesity, inactivity, sleep apnea, lack of low salt, high potassium may make treatment difficult. Stay with the plan.
